As the OMEGA Planet Ocean collection enters its 20th year, the debut of its fourth-generation models arrives with a spotlight of its own. Among the seven newly revamped timepieces, two blue-bezel models immediately captured the camera's focus upon their unveiling. While upholding the Planet Ocean series' professional DNA—including a water resistance of 600 meters—these models utilize groundbreaking technology to shed their traditional bulk, pushing the boundaries of slimness and wearing comfort to the absolute limit. Let us take a closer look through the lens to unlock the unique charm of these two "blue-hued" wristwatches. Compared to the third generation, both the case and the blue ceramic bezel have undergone a comprehensive structural optimization; by eliminating the helium escape valve, the silhouette appears sharper and cleaner, while the case thickness has been reduced to 13.79 mm—2.3 mm thinner than its predecessor. The brushed finish on the flanks of the case creates a striking contrast against the subtle luster of the blue ceramic bezel; the cool austerity of the metal and the warm tactility of the ceramic collide to produce a sense of high-end sophistication. This design draws inspiration from classic OMEGA models of the 1980s and 90s, yet reinterprets them through a lens of distinctly modern lines. Perhaps the most ingenious feature is the discreet integration of the helium escape valve mechanism, which allows the case profile to flow in a single, uninterrupted line, devoid of any visual disruption. Furthermore, the functional upgrade of the internal titanium ring—transforming a component that was merely decorative in the original generation into a core structural element—ensures that the 600-meter water resistance remains robust even without an external valve, achieving a seamless fusion of technical prowess and aesthetic appeal. The dial design harbors a subtle tribute to history: the open-style Arabic numeral hour markers faithfully replicate those found on the original 2005 model, yet feature a more angular and assertive typeface that harmonizes perfectly with the lines of the blue-bezel case.
The arrow-shaped hands, coated with Super-LumiNova, emit an icy-blue glow in dark environments; even in dim lighting conditions, time remains clearly legible, ensuring practicality for both underwater exploration and everyday nocturnal wear. Finally, the brand-new bracelet—featuring flat, articulated links—serves as the key element in elevating the overall wearing experience. The dual-finish treatment—featuring polished central links flanked by brushed outer links—further mitigates the watch's visual bulk while offering a more refined tactile feel. The six-position adjustment system, paired with a diver's extension, accommodates a wide range of wrist sizes and ensures a snag-free fit, even when worn over knitted cuffs.
